Whilst the likes of Stephen Asamoah Boateng and Benjamin Kunbour are gnashing their teeth after losing their seat, Prof. Akumfi is basking in joy.
He won the Techiman North seat which was considered a safe seat for the NDC.
Since 1992, the Constituency has consistently voted for the NDC.
Asked what his secret was, Prof. Christopher Ameyaw Akumfi said he never lost touch with the people.
According to him, he will work hard to encourage the people to come and vote for the NPP’s flag-bearer, Nana Akufo-Addo in the run-off.
Unlike Prof. Akumfi, the Mfantseman MP, Mr. Asamoah Boateng lost his seat to the NDC while the NDC heavy weight, Benjamin Kumbour lost the Lawra/Nandom Constituency to Mr. Ambrose Dery.
Other very popular MPs who lost their seats are Alhaji Abubakar Boniface Saddique, NPP, Salaga, Alhaji Malik Alhassan Yakubu, NPP, Yendi, and Hajia Alima Mahama, Nalerigu/Gambaga.
The rest were the CPP’s Freddie Blay for Elembelle, Kojo Armah of Evalue-Gwira and the NDC’s Lee Ocran for Jomoro.
